20100045687 | OVERLAP IN SUCCESSIVE TRANSFERS OF VIDEO DATA TO MINIMIZE MEMORY TRAFFIC - A method, system, and apparatus of overlap in successive transfers of video data to minimize memory traffic are disclosed. In one embodiment, a method includes identifying a reusable portion of a preexisting video data in an on-chip memory that corresponds to an overlapping video data in an off-chip memory, preserving the reusable portion of the preexisting video data in the on-chip memory in a reserved part of the on-chip memory, determining a non-overlapping video data in the off-chip memory, wherein the non-overlapping video data excludes the overlapping video data in the off-chip memory, defining a subsection of the non-overlapping video data, accessing the subsection of the non-overlapping video data, and selectively storing the subsection in the on-chip memory, such that the reusable portion of the preexisting video data of the on-chip memory is preserved in the reserved part of the on-chip memory. | 02-25-2010 |

20130022120 | METHODS AND SYSTEMS FOR CHROMA RESIDUAL DATA PREDICTION - Several methods and systems for chroma residual data prediction for encoding blocks corresponding to video data are disclosed. In an embodiment, at least one coefficient correlating reconstructed luma residual samples and corresponding reconstructed chroma residual samples is computed for one or more encoded blocks of video data. Predicted chroma residual samples are generated for encoding a block of video data based on corresponding reconstructed luma residual samples and the at least one coefficient. | 01-24-2013 |
20130128975 | METHOD AND SYSTEM FOR ORGANIZING PIXEL INFORMATION IN MEMORY - A system and method for organizing pixel information in memory. A method according to an embodiment of the disclosure includes storing data representative of pixels of a scene in a growing window (“GW”) portion of a reference frame in an on-chip memory, storing data representative of pixels of the visual scene in a sliding window (“SW”) portion of the reference frame thereby forming a hybrid window, searching the memory to locate a portion of the stored data that corresponds with data representative of pixels in a current frame descriptive of the scene, performing motion estimation according to results of the search, generating a compressed version of the current frame according to results of the motion estimation, and storing the compressed version for later visual rendering. The system includes a processing unit and a video encoder. The processing unit includes an on-chip memory. The video encoder includes a motion estimation engine and a compression unit. | 05-23-2013 |
20130279587 | LOSSY COMPRESSION TECHNIQUE FOR VIDEO ENCODER BANDWIDTH REDUCTION USING COMPRESSION ERROR DATA - A method, system and apparatus of lossy compression technique for video encoder bandwidth reduction using compression error data are disclosed. In one embodiment, a method includes storing an error data from a compression of an original reference data in an off-chip memory, accessing the error data during a motion compensation operation, and performing the motion compensation operation by applying the error data through an algorithm (e.g., determined by the method of storing the error data). The method may include generating a predicted frame in the motion compensation operation using a motion vector and an on-chip video data. In addition, the method may include determining the error data as a difference between a compressed reference data (e.g., is created by compressing the original reference data) and an original reference data (e.g., reconstructed from a prior predicted frame and a decompressed encoder data). | 10-24-2013 |
20140071146 | METHODS AND SYSTEMS FOR MULTIMEDIA DATA PROCESSING - In certain embodiments, methods and systems for multimedia data processing are provided. In an embodiment, a method for processing multimedia data includes defining one or more pixel block regions in a first cache so as to cache a plurality of reference pixel blocks corresponding to reference data. A reference pixel block from among the plurality of reference pixel blocks is assigned to a pixel block region from among the one or more pixel block regions based on a predetermined criterion. The reference pixel block is associated with a tag based on the pixel block region so as to facilitate a search of the reference data in order to process a plurality of pixel blocks associated with a multimedia frame of the multimedia data. | 03-13-2014 |

20090203937 | PROCESS FOR PREPARING L- (+) -LACTIC ACID - The present invention provides a commercially viable process for the preparation of highly pure and optically active L-(+)-lactic acid and S-(−)-methyl lactate, in high yield, obtained from esterification of aqueous crude lactic acid solution produced by sugar cane juice fermentation broth and methanol in continuous counter current trickle phase approach or in continuous counter current bubble column manner, using stabilizers and the methyl lactate so obtained is recovered and followed by purification of reasonably pure methyl lactate using reagent mixture such as sodium bi-carbonate, mono-ethanolamine or di-ethanolamine, urea or sodium-bicarbonate, mono-ethanolamine or di-ethanolamine, thiourea to reduce the impurity of dimethyl ester of dicarboxylic such as dimethyl oxalate or di-methyl succinate or methyl ester of mono-carboxylic acid such as methyl pyruvate present as an impurity, so as to get highly pure S-(−)-methyl lactate followed by hydrolyzing highly pure S-(−)-methyl lactate using highly pure lactic acid as a catalyst, using highly pure water as the hydrolysis media and by using pre-treated activated carbon with dilute L-(+)-lactic acid, in batch or continuous mode. This very high pure S-(−)-methyl lactate constitutes an important product having interesting possibilities of application at an industrial level, in pharmaceuticals. Highly pure L-(+)-lactic acid thus obtained is used as an acidulant, as a food additive, for pharmaceutical applications, a monomer for making poly-lactic acid, as a monomer to prepare biodegradable polymer which are useful for manufacturing bags, application films, in the field of sanitary field, and has medical applications. | 08-13-2009 |

20120078748 | Computer Based Procurement System and Method - Computer based procurement system and method. The method comprises receiving search input for item to be purchased and searching one or more electronic catalogs to identify at least one item in the one more catalogs that relates to the search input. The method also comprises determining a uniform taxonomy code (UTC) associated with the at least one item and accessing one or more pre-configured purchasing control rules associated with the UTC. Moreover, the method comprises performing action associated with purchase order generation based at least upon the one or more pre-configured purchasing control rules. | 03-29-2012 |
20130204751 | COMPUTER BASED SYSTEM AND METHOD FOR RECONCILING REQUISITION ORDERS AND GOODS RECEIPTS - A computer based procurement system including a processor unit and a computer readable medium storing instructions executable by the processor unit. The system permits receiving requisition orders for goods. The system also permits receiving inputs confirming receipt of goods, wherein the inputs confirming the receipt are generated by flipping the associated requisition orders. Moreover, the system permits analyzing the goods receipts against the requisition orders using one or more predetermined criteria and generating indication for missing goods. | 08-08-2013 |
20130226738 | SYSTEM AND METHOD FOR FLIPPING OF PURCHASE ORDER INTO INVOICE - A system is described for flipping of purchase orders into invoices within an e-procurement software tool. When a purchase order is sent to a supplier network/portal system, information of the items is retrieved from the purchase order, which is stored on a computer readable storage medium of the supplier network/portal system, followed by comparing the item inputs or pre-determined fields on the invoice with purchase orders to obtain a first compared output, followed by comparing the first compared output with a tolerance limit to obtain a second compared output, followed by copying and flipping the information into the invoice. | 08-29-2013 |
20140100982 | GUIDED PROCUREMENT SYSTEM AND METHOD - A guided procurement system for guiding the buyer for procuring when the item to be purchased is not present in the catalog database, which is an integration of a procurement tool, supplier information system tool and supplier performance system tool. The system includes a processor unit and a computer readable medium storing instructions executable by the processor unit, including a first procurement guiding module that is adapted for guiding the requester for procurement when the item is not available in the catalog database, and a second procurement guiding module that is adapted for guiding the procurement team or the buyer for procurement from the right supplier. The system is adapted for guiding the buyer while procuring by suggesting the source of procurement based on the user provided information on a web form. It further guides by suggesting the supplier from which a particular item can be procured. | 04-10-2014 |
20140129369 | SYSTEM FOR CUSTOMIZING INFORMATION IN AN E-PROCUREMENT PROCESS - A system for customizing information in e-procurement process, including a selecting system adapted for selecting item(s) to be procured from catalog database, which further includes a suggesting system adapted for suggesting if the item being selected by the user is a custom made item and providing a link or button for customization for the custom made item, and a customization system adapted for customizing information in the e-procurement process by generating a category-specific web-based form based at least upon one or more pre-configured decision rules. The system helps to order custom required goods, which aids in providing custom requirements and specifications through web-based forms at the time of ordering and thus avoids mentioning of custom requirements each and every time when the item is ordered. | 05-08-2014 |
